#825b7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#825b7e is composed of 51% red, 35.7%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 3.1%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 306.2 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 43.3%. #825b7e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b6fc with #050000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#825b7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030203 is the darkest color, while #f9f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#825b7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716c70 is the less saturated color, while #d706c2 is the most saturated one.
